lib/workflow_stem/cache.ex

defmodule WorkflowStem.Cache do
@moduledoc """
ETS-backed cache for compiled workflow IR.
Keyed by `{tenant_id, workflow_handle, artifact_hash}` to enforce tenant isolation.
This is intentionally simple: hot-reload is achieved by invalidation/eviction,
not code loading or module generation.
"""
alias WorkflowStem.Types
@table __MODULE__
@spec ensure_started() :: :ok
def ensure_started do
WorkflowStem.CacheOwner.ensure_table()
:ok
end
@spec get({Types.tenant_id(), Types.workflow_handle(), Types.artifact_hash()}) ::
{:ok, Types.ir()} | :miss
def get(key) do
ensure_started()
try do
case :ets.lookup(@table, key) do
[{^key, ir}] -> {:ok, ir}
_ -> :miss
end
rescue
ArgumentError ->
# Table may have been recreated; retry once.
ensure_started()
case :ets.lookup(@table, key) do
[{^key, ir}] -> {:ok, ir}
_ -> :miss
end
end
end
@spec put({Types.tenant_id(), Types.workflow_handle(), Types.artifact_hash()}, Types.ir()) :: :ok
def put(key, ir) when is_map(ir) do
ensure_started()
true = :ets.insert(@table, {key, ir})
:ok
end
@spec invalidate(Types.tenant_id(), Types.workflow_handle()) :: non_neg_integer()
def invalidate(tenant_id, workflow_handle) do
ensure_started()
try do
:ets.match_delete(@table, {{tenant_id, workflow_handle, :_}, :_})
:ets.info(@table, :size)
rescue
ArgumentError ->
ensure_started()
:ets.match_delete(@table, {{tenant_id, workflow_handle, :_}, :_})
:ets.info(@table, :size)
end
end
end
